CHEESY GREEN BEAN CASSEROLE

This Cheesy Green Bean Casserole takes the classic holiday side dish to the next level with a rich, creamy cheese sauce and crispy topping. Perfect for Thanksgiving, Christmas, or any comfort-food craving!

Ingredients

Servings
  • 4 cups fresh or frozen green beans trimmed
  • 1 tablespoon butter
  • 1 small onion diced
  • 2 cloves garlic minced
  • 1 can 10.5 oz cream of mushroom soup
  • ½ cup milk
  • ½ teaspoon salt
  • ½ teaspoon black pepper
  • ½ teaspoon onion powder
  • 1 teaspoon Worcestershire sauce 
  • 1 ½ cups shredded cheddar cheese
  • ½ cup grated Parmesan cheese
  • 1 cup crispy fried onions

Instructions

  1. Step 1: Preheat Oven – Preheat oven to 375°F (190°C) and grease a 9x13-inch baking dish.
  2. Step 2: Cook Green Beans – Boil or steam green beans for 3-5 minutes until tender-crisp, then drain.
  3. Step 3: Make the Sauce – In a skillet, melt butter over medium heat. Cook onion and garlic until softened. Stir in mushroom soup, milk, salt, pepper, onion powder, and Worcestershire sauce.
  4. Step 4: Mix & Assemble – Combine green beans with the sauce and half the cheddar cheese. Transfer to the baking dish and top with remaining cheese and crispy fried onions.
  5. Step 5: Bake – Bake for 20-25 minutes until bubbly and golden brown.

Notes

  • Make Ahead: Assemble the casserole up to a day in advance and bake when ready.
  • Customizing the Flavor: Add bacon, mushrooms, or a dash of hot sauce for extra flavor.
  • Serving Suggestions: Pair with roasted turkey, ham, or mashed potatoes.
  • Allergy-Friendly Options: Use dairy-free cheese and gluten-free fried onions if needed.
  • Storage Tips: Refrigerate leftovers in an airtight container for up to 3 days.
